Monte Plata vs Wakamatsu Climate & Distance Between

Japan flag
  • The distance between Monte Plata, Dominican Republic and Wakamatsu, Japan is approximately 13,026 km or 8,095 mi.
  • To reach Monte Plata in this distance one would set out from Wakamatsu bearing 31.8° or NNE and follow the great circles arc to approach Monte Plata bearing 153.8° or SSE .
  • Monte Plata has a tropical rainforest climate (Af) whereas Wakamatsu has a humid subtropical climate (Cfa).
  • Monte Plata is in or near the subtropical moist forest biome whereas Wakamatsu is in or near the cool temperate wet forest biome.
  • The mean temperature is 15.1 °C (27.2°F) warmer.
  • Average monthly temperatures vary by 22.3 °C (40.1°F) less in Monte Plata. The continentality subtype is truly hyperoceanic as opposed to subcontinental.
  • Total annual precipitation averages 894.2 mm (35.2 in) more which is equivalent to 894.2 l/m² (21.95 US gal/ft²) or 8,942,000 l/ha (955,959 US gal/ac) more. About 1 3/4 as much.
  • The altitude of the sun at midday is overall 17.3° higher in Monte Plata than in Wakamatsu.
